Peru does not currently recognise same-sex marriage, though legal protections against discrimination on the grounds of sexual orientation exist in employment and public services. The legal landscape has been subject to ongoing political debate, and while progress has been slower than in neighbouring Argentina, Brazil and Chile, the direction of travel in the cities is broadly positive.

Lima is the most developed destination for LGBTQ+ travelers, with a visible gay scene concentrated in Miraflores, including bars, clubs and venues that are well established and openly welcoming. Cusco has a smaller but genuine gay-friendly scene, and the city’s character as an internationally visited destination means same-sex couples generally move through it without difficulty. Arequipa and other regional cities are more conservative in character.

For LGBTQ+ travelers staying within the luxury travel circuit, Lima, the Sacred Valley and Cusco, Peru is a comfortable and hospitable destination. Discretion is sensible in rural areas and smaller communities, but within the major destinations and the properties Out Of Office works with, the experience is consistently welcoming.

Day 1: Lima

Arriving at Peru’s largest airport in Lima, we shall hookup at our meeting point in Miraflores at 4 pm. The adventure begins.

We will explore the highlights of Lima, taking in its rich history, culinary scene and beautiful coastline. We will then explore the nightlife.

Days 2 And 3: Sacred Valley

On day two we jet off into the Andes Mountains on a 90-minute flight to Cusco, then down the road into the Sacred Valley to spend two nights in a town that was a former royal estate of an Inca emperor.

Surrounded by history and natural beauty, our two nights here are an opportunity to immerse ourselves in the glorious history of the Incas, who ruled over this area many centuries ago before the conquistadors arrived. The beauty of the area and the surrounding Inca ruins ensure this is an unforgettable stop in Peru.

Day 4: Machu Picchu To Aguas Calientes

On our fourth day we shall set off from Ollantaytambo on an early train through the Andes, winding along the Urubamba river. We shall see the mountain towns of Aguas Calientes, and the hot flowing springs nearby. Then we shall take a 20-minute bus ride to the iconic mountaintop ruins of Machu Picchu. Our Peruvian guide is a local who knows the local area well.

We will spend the rest of the day enjoying the wonders of Machu Picchu, which was lost for many centuries. We will spend the night at the base of the mountain in Aguas Calientes, with the beautiful ruins above us just in sight.

Days 5, 6 And 7: Cusco

On day 5 we will see the sunrise over Machu Picchu, and then take a hike up Wayna Picchu – before jumping on the scenic afternoon train and heading back to Cusco.

Our three-night stay in Cusco gives us time to visit many of the area’s ancient sites, taste the unique local food and even experience some gay nightlife way up in the Andes.

Days 8, 9 And 10: Paracas

Day 8 is our only “long” travel day of the trip, starting in the morning with a 90-minute flight off the mountain, a quick transfer in Lima, and a 3-hour ride down the Pan-American Highway to the pelican-filled seaside town of Paracas.

With golden sand dunes as far as the eye can see, islands full of penguins, a palm-treed oasis in the desert, wineries and bodegas galore, and the famous Nazca lines nearby, this is a completely different side of Peru that can’t be missed.

Days 11 And 12: Lima

On the afternoon of our 11th day, we travel back up the Pan-American highway to Lima where we’ve got one last evening as a group in our base of Miraflores.

We’ll get the chance to do some shopping and have a feast together. Then it will be time to say goodbye to each other and farewell to Peru.
